Theska is a Rural village located in Bhainsdehi, Betul, Madhya-pradesh.
The total population of Theska is 548.
Theska village comprises 112 households.
The literacy rate in Theska is 60%. Among the literate population of 278, there are 170 literate males and 108 literate females.
In Theska, there are 276 males and 272 females, with a sex ratio of 986 females per 1000 males.
There are 85 children (15.5% of population), comprising 45 boys and 40 girls.
The total number of workers in Theska is 388, with 218 main workers and 170 marginal workers.
In Theska, there are 42 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(17 males, 25 females) and 466 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(236 males, 230 females).
Theska is located in Madhya-pradesh state, Betul district, and falls under Bhainsdehi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 485270 and LGD code is 485270.
